Output 2906a175442cba2b5ca194a713249aa7bd54c4e9986125e6d6d98229c343440b:2

value
135007468
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 5cb2559436560b171499fadd818a6d0ae1eed95d OP_EQUALVERIFY OP_CHECKSIG
address
LTg64kBSwGTdUQbPjw5BxEfTZz4jy72f9N
transaction
2906a175442cba2b5ca194a713249aa7bd54c4e9986125e6d6d98229c343440b
spent
true